Multiple defendants are frequently involved in mesothelioma lawsuits. Typically, patients can make a claim against multiple companies that have exposed them to asbestos. Additionally the lawsuits seek to recover compensation for lost wages or medical expenses, as well as other financial losses caused by mesothelioma.

If asbestos exposure occurred at work asbestos victims should think about making a claim for workers' compensation. Mesothelioma lawyers can help guide their clients through the process of filing a worker' comp claim, along with other documents needed to file the claim successfully.

Wrongful death claims are a different type of mesothelioma lawsuit suit that can result in substantial financial damages for the loved ones of the victim. These lawsuits are brought by the surviving spouses or children of asbestos victims who have passed away.

Many asbestos-related companies and manufacturers that handled the material created trust funds to compensate their victims. A skilled mesothelioma attorney will know how to access these trust funds and ensure that you get the benefits you deserve. They will also be familiar with VA benefits for veterans who have been exposed to asbestos while in the military. These benefits include disability insurance, health insurance pensions, monthly compensation, and monthly payments.

The best mesothelioma attorneys will not charge any upfront fees or require you to pay for their services unless they prevail in your case. This arrangement is known as a contingency payment and will ensure that the victims receive the most effective representation possible. A contingency fee is a percentage of the amount that is that is awarded to you or a loved one, and it means that you will not be responsible for paying any fees out of pocket.
